企业网站设计需求文档,上海猎头公司,免费空间和域名,如何给wordpress增加表单event 对象包含“与创建它的事件有关的”属性和方法。触发的事件类型不一样#xff0c;可用的属性和方法不一样。 1.什么是事件对象 官方解释#xff1a;event 对象代表事件的状态#xff0c;比如键盘按键的状态、鼠标的位置、鼠标按钮的状态等。简单理解#xff1a;事件发… event 对象包含“与创建它的事件有关的”属性和方法。触发的事件类型不一样可用的属性和方法不一样。 1.什么是事件对象 官方解释event 对象代表事件的状态比如键盘按键的状态、鼠标的位置、鼠标按钮的状态等。简单理解事件发生后跟事件有关的一系列信息数据的集合都放到整个对象里面这个对象就是事件对象event它有很多属性和方法。 事件可以由用户操作触发例如鼠标事件、键盘事件等等也可以通过 JS 脚本代码来触发例如通过element.click()方法触发对应元素的点击事件还可以由API生成例如动画完成后触发对应事件、视频播放被暂停时触发对应事件最后还可以通过自定义事件来进行触发。这四种方式都会创建并传递event对象。 2.常见的属性方法 方法 描述 e.target 真正触发事件的目标标签元素 e.type 触发的事件类型 e.srcElement IE 浏览器中的 target 效果相同。 e.stopPropagation() 可以阻止事件传播常用于阻止事件冒泡 e.preventDefault() 取消事件默认行为。 e.cancelBubble true IE 中阻止事件冒泡的方法 e.returnValue false IE 中阻止事件默认行为的方法